In the distant future, a peace-loving princess has to fight ecological disaster and threats of war. Early and influential masterpiece by the founder of animation studio Ghibli, also called 'the Japanese Disney'.



Very early film by anime master Hayao Miyazaki, who used the proceeds to found his famous Studio Ghibli. In a post-apocalyptic future, the world has fallen apart into several kingdoms, but is still threatened by ecological damage. A pacifist princess willy-nilly gets involved in the conflict, but possesses enough fighting spirit to enter the battle for the cause. Miyazaki adapted his own manga series in what in many respects is a precursor of his eulogised Princess Mononoke, containing all the typical elements: a fearless heroine, thrilling flying scenes, gorgeous visual designs, an ecological message, plus top-level animation.
